Technical Field

The invention belongs to the technical field of building construction, and particularly relates to a noise reduction stair tread for building construction.

Background

The building construction refers to production activities in the engineering construction implementation stage, is the construction process of various buildings, and also can be a process of changing various lines on a design drawing into a real object at a specified place. The method comprises foundation engineering construction, main structure construction, roofing engineering construction, decoration engineering construction and the like. The site of the construction work is called a construction site or a construction site, and is also called a construction site.

The stair tread that is applied to in the house building work progress at present lacks the amortization structure, when the people passes through from the stair tread, very big noise can appear, especially constructor when carrying heavier heavy object from the stair tread, causes noise pollution to the environment on every side.

Specifically, a first silencing layer is coated on the inner cavity side wall of the pull-out box body 10, and a second silencing layer is coated on the inner cavity side wall of the silencing cavity 20.

Specifically, the outer walls of the building sound-absorbing plate 12 and the pull-out box body 10 are flush with the top surface and the side surface of the pedal frame 4 respectively.

Specifically, the periphery of the two building acoustical panels 12 is wrapped by a first rubber sealing ring, and the first rubber sealing ring is abutted against the side wall of the first step table 6.
